Intimatt-, Intematting, vbl. n. [f. intimatt, Intimate v.] Intimating, announcing. —1623 Aberd. Council Lett. I. 214.
To produce to the next convention his diligence in intimatting to the factors at Campheir the act of burrowes 1632 Ib. 344.
Thair diligence in intimatting to thair nichtbors the 9 Act 1625 Stirling Common Good MS. 94 b.
For intematting the thrid fair
